Efforts to Legalize Online Gambling Again in the USA

admin 0

The lobbying efforts to buy Online Poker Launched in the united kingdom are simply getting stronger. Poker lobbyists are endorsed by korantoto the dollar abroad gaming organizations that are situated in Antigua, Malta along with also other foreign sanctuaries. The lobbying efforts are successful to a point with all the Obama government consenting to postpone the execution of the Unlawful Internet Gambling Enforcement Act (UIGEA) t il June 2010. This has contributed some reprieve to internet gaming operators who assert when gambling is regularized from the United States it might generate billions of dollars of taxation to that Administration. But not all are not convinced. Experts assert that online gaming would boost offense rate, sabotage kids and boost the total proportion of Americans dependent on gaming. A number of the Leading competitions are National Football League, Focus on the Family along with Republican Senators such as Jon Kyl in Arizona.

The main aid for legalizing online gaming are from Rep. Barney Frank (Mass.) as well as other Democrats who’re leaving no stone unturned to legalize internet gaming at the United States. John Papas, Executive Director of the Poker Players Alliance believes that prohibition isn’t going to be successful in all those objectives that it’s thought. Still another powerful supporter of internet gaming is Richard A. Gephardt whose business is currently lobbying for PokerStars, a massive poker gaming firm situated at the Isle of Man.

The resistance to internet gambling is likewise quite vociferous and also strong. It features the 4 major US sports leagues, religious classes and a few casinos. Their debate claims that online poker and gambling will simply take gambling into the living areas of Americans that’s a dangerous proposal. It’s fair provided that betting is restricted to’offline’ casinos or even perhaps a lottery shop. In US online gaming is prohibited under a 1961 law that was dedicated to bookies using telephone lines for accepting bets. The UIGEA is directed at iron out some ambiguities which can be present with Internet gaming. Nevertheless, the tricky lobbying by Poker Alliance and the finance institutions has placed it on hold til June’10. Although Obama government is neutral on the problem, it has to be seen that direction the ship sails after June.
